Went here for lunch, and although I did not have one of their reasonably priced lunch specials, what I did have was pretty darn good!

I had the General Chicken (their version of General Tso that was not spicy at all, but had some tang and a little bit of sweet, which was what I was looking for) w/lo mein noodles (I like that they let you sub instead of rice, a lot of places I have been to will not), a side order of crab rangoons, and hot and sour soup.

The chicken was good, the lo mein noodles as well, but the crab rangoons were a little lacking (sorry to say, I have had better). I did not care for the egg roll that came w/my meal, but then I am super picky about my egg rolls. The rest of the members, especially the kiddos, seemed to love them.

The standout to me here was the hot and sour soup! I am very picky about my hot & sour and this one was superb! Fantastic ingredients, just enough spicy heat to clear the sinuses and a wonderful array of mushrooms! Honestly, I could have had just the soup and noodles and been happily satiated.

As a family of 6 we still had 3 boxes of leftovers to take home in the end, so needless to say, the portions here are pretty huge!

The seating area is pretty small and there are more booths than tables, but thankfully there wasn't a lot of people there, so we were able to combine 3 of the 2 seater tables to...

I stopped by on Christmas Day (12-25-21) for the 1st time after not cooking but also not wanting to starve. Never again! I waited in line 30 mins before ever being acknowledged. Once I was acknowledged, it took about 12 more minutes before my order was taken. What I didn't know was that there were technically 2 lines, 1 for online orders & 1 for walk-ins. It didn't take long to figure out that the only people getting food were those who placed an online order, & they had to wait, too. I ordered the shrimp egg foo young, a spring roll, & egg drop soup. I did look at the online menu; egg foo young wasn't listed. I tend to judge Chinese restaurants by that item. That being said, it wasn't nasty, but the gravy was a little thin for my liking. The soup was lacking flavor. I've had plenty of good egg drop soup that didn't taste "blah." While waiting with me, a gentleman told me about their other location which was closed at that time. The next time I'm in the mood for Chinese, I may give them a try. However, based on what I experienced, I'm in no hurry to do anything associated with this restaurant again to be let down. (Had an issue w/Google Maps which is why this review is just now being left.)
